From a health economics perspective, this finding is highly significant: it implies that the payer-classification structure of the Iranian insurance system — specifically, the distinction between domestic IRR-denominated and preferential currency-denominated claims — is a stronger predictor of hospitalization duration than most clinical or demographic attributes.
